We are excited to be expanding our Philanthropy Team and this new role will be leading on the development of a mid-level donor program to support Durrell’s rewilding programmes and development at Jersey Zoo, as well as providing a strong pipeline that develops our high-level donor program. The main purpose of this job is to develop a new mid-level donor program for Durrell for donations between £1,000 and £10,000. The post-holder will be working closely with the Head of Philanthropy, who will lead on their own portfolio of high-level donors giving fivefigure gifts to Durrell. The Philanthropy Manager will have experience of either high-mid level donors or individual giving, a solid basis in relationship fundraising, as well as a good understanding of data, research, donor stewardship and communications.
